In the peripheral nervous system, which cells form the myelin sheath?


  1. Ependymal cells
  2. Schwann cells
  3. Astrocytes
  4. Oligodendrocytes

B: Schwann cells surround the axon to form the myelin sheath in peripheral neurones. Oligodendrocytes perform a similar function for neurones in the CNS.
